Windows Vista Auto-Logon
I have successfully setup a lab of computers to auto-logon using the below
registry keys. My problem is I am unable to bypass the auto-logon now. You
can bypass it by holding down shift in Windows XP but that does not work in
Vista Business.

H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\WindowsNT\Cu rrentVersion\Winlogon
DefaultUserName
DefaultPassword
AutoAdminLogon = 1
ForceAutoLogon = 1 (Have tried enabling this and disabling it and
still no luck)

Also tried making sure "IgnoreShiftOverride" was set to zero and no
effect.

Re: Windows Vista Auto-Logon
Try pressing F8 for the safe mode menu. Safe Mode With Command Prompt would
let you run a command or .bat file to do a 'Reg delete' on the
AutoAdminLogon Value, then type WIN to get the welcome screen. A 'Reg add'
after logon could put it back.

Re: Windows Vista Auto-Logon
1.Click on the Start button and type in 'netplwiz'. This will open the
Advanced User Accounts menu.
2.In the Users tab, highlight the account you want to login to Vista
automatically with, and then 'must enter a username and password to use this
computer'.
3.Click on 'Apply'. A new window will now popup asking you to enter the
password of the account you've just highlighted. Do this, and then click 'Ok'
..
4.Click 'Ok' on the Advanced User Accounts menu to finish.

Re: Windows Vista Auto-Logon

;Just copy the text below into a text file and name with the .reg
extension. Run it. ;Works fine for Win2000,XP and/or Vista Business at
least. You can turn on/off the
;shift key override as noted.

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00
[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ows
NT\CurrentVersion\Winlogon]
"AutoAdminlogon"="1" ;the value of 1 enables this and 0 disables this
"DefaultUserName"="enter login name here"
"DefaultPassword"="enter password name here"
"ForceAutoLogon"="1"
[HKEY_CURRENT_USER\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ows
NT\CurrentVersion\Winlogon]
"RunLogonScriptSync"="1"
[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ows
NT\CurrentVersion\Winlogon]
"IgnoreShiftOverride"="0" ;the value of 1 enables this and 0 disables
this
